Cabin guide
- Business Class: 35 seats in a 2-3-2 layout (rows 1-5), 2-2-2 fully-flat, fully flat beds in pairs, 44" pitch, 21" wide.
- Economy Class: 386 seats in a 3-4-3 layout (rows 8-50), 32-34" pitch, 17" wide.
Best seats
- 8 — Front Economy bulkhead row: extra legroom, bassinet positions, tray table in armrest, no floor storage for takeoff
- 9 — Center-section bulkhead: extra legroom, bassinet position
- 23 — Bulkhead row behind lavatory bank: extra legroom, bassinet positions, lavatory traffic ahead
- 37 — Bulkhead row behind galley/lavatory strip: extra legroom, bassinet positions
- 38 — Center-section bulkhead behind galley: extra legroom, bassinet positions
Seats to avoid
- 4 — Last Business row before refreshment area: traffic and noise behind
- 21 — Last side row of section: lavatory wall directly behind, limited recline
- 22 — Center-only row beside the lavatory bank: lavatories immediately behind
- 35 — Last side row of section: lavatory and galley strip behind
- 36 — Center-only row beside the galley strip: galley and lavatories directly behind
- 49 — Rear taper: no A/B seats, galley and lavatory occupy the left side
- 50 — Last row: limited recline, galley and lavatory immediately behind
Exit rows, lavatories & galleys
- Cabin, before row 1: 2 lavatories and galley - nearby rows can see queueing, door noise, and foot traffic and nearby rows can get meal-service noise and light.
- Cabin, between rows 4 and 5: galley, exit door area, and bar - nearby rows can get meal-service noise and light, adjacent seats may have extra legroom or door-slide intrusion, and traffic can collect around this area.
- Cabin, between rows 22 and 23: 4 lavatories and exit door area - nearby rows can see queueing, door noise, and foot traffic and adjacent seats may have extra legroom or door-slide intrusion.
- Cabin, between rows 36 and 37: 2 lavatories, galley, and exit door area - nearby rows can see queueing, door noise, and foot traffic, nearby rows can get meal-service noise and light, and adjacent seats may have extra legroom or door-slide intrusion.
- Cabin, behind row 50: 2 lavatories, galley, and exit door area - nearby rows can see queueing, door noise, and foot traffic, nearby rows can get meal-service noise and light, and adjacent seats may have extra legroom or door-slide intrusion.

Seat-by-seat notes
Every annotated seat on this verified layout, rated and explained: no window, near a galley or lavatory, limited recline, exit-row legroom, bulkhead or bassinet positions, misaligned windows, and tray-table or under-seat-storage quirks.
| Row / seat | Cabin | Rating | Reason |
|---|---|---|---|
| 15A, 15K | Economy Class | Avoid | no window, solid wall alongside |
| 20A, 20B, 20C, 20H, 20J, 20K | Economy Class | Avoid | right beside a lavatory |
| 21A, 21B, 21C, 21D, 21E, 21F, 21G, 21H, 21J, 21K | Economy Class | Avoid | right beside a lavatory |
| 22D, 22E, 22F, 22G | Economy Class | Avoid | right beside a lavatory |
| 23A, 23K | Economy Class | Mixed | no window, solid wall alongside, ext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, exit door intrudes into the footwell, and near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 23B, 23C, 23H, 23J | Economy Class | Mixed | ext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, and near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 23D, 23G | Economy Class | Mixed | bulkhead ahead, no under-seat storage for take-off and landing, ext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, bassinet can be fitted here, near a bassinet position (possible infant noise), and right beside a lavatory |
| 23E, 23F | Economy Class | Mixed | bulkhead ahead, no under-seat storage for take-off and landing, ext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, near a bassinet position (possible infant noise), and right beside a lavatory |
| 24D, 24G | Economy Class | Avoid | near a bassinet position (possible infant noise) and near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 24E, 24F | Economy Class | Avoid | near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 34A, 34B, 34C | Economy Class | Avoid | near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 34H, 34J, 34K | Economy Class | Avoid | right beside a lavatory |
| 35A, 35B, 35C, 35H, 35J, 35K | Economy Class | Avoid | right beside a lavatory |
| 35D, 35F, 35G | Economy Class | Avoid | near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 36D, 36G | Economy Class | Avoid | right beside a lavatory and near a galley (noise and bright light at meal times) |
| 36E, 36F | Economy Class | Avoid | near a lavatory (queuing and noise) and near a galley (noise and bright light at meal times) |
| 37A | Economy Class | Mixed | no window, solid wall alongside, ext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, exit door intrudes into the seat, and near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 37B, 37C | Economy Class | Mixed | ext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, near a bassinet position (possible infant noise), and near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 37H, 37J | Economy Class | Mixed | ext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, and near a bassinet position (possible infant noise) |
| 37K | Economy Class | Mixed | no window, solid wall alongside, ext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, and exit door intrudes into the seat |
| 38C, 38H | Economy Class | Avoid | near a bassinet position (possible infant noise) |
| 38D, 38G | Economy Class | Mixed | bulkhead ahead, no under-seat storage for take-off and landing, ext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, partial bulkhead with extra legroom, bassinet can be fitted here, and near a bassinet position (possible infant noise) |
| 38E, 38F | Economy Class | Mixed | bulkhead ahead, no under-seat storage for take-off and landing, extra legroom, tray table in the armrest, so narrower usable width, and near a bassinet position (possible infant noise) |
| 39D, 39G | Economy Class | Avoid | near a bassinet position (possible infant noise) |
| 47B | Economy Class | Avoid | near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 48A, 48B | Economy Class | Avoid | right beside a lavatory |
| 48D | Economy Class | Avoid | near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 49D, 49E, 49F, 49G | Economy Class | Avoid | right beside a lavatory |
| 49J | Economy Class | Avoid | near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
| 50D, 50E, 50F, 50G, 50J | Economy Class | Avoid | right beside a lavatory |
| 50K | Economy Class | Avoid | near a lavatory (queuing and noise) |
